    Product Details

    The MotoMaster Battery Hydrometer is a precise tool for measuring the specific gravity of battery electrolytes. Constructed from quality materials, it includes a colour-coded float for easy reading and convenient use. Its unique, user-friendly design features a hexagonal tip to prevent unnecessary rolling when idle. Made to last, the MotoMaster hydrometer offers a simple and reliable solution for maintaining your battery's health.

    • MotoMaster Battery Hydrometer accurately measures the specific gravity of battery electrolytes

    • Includes an easy to read colour coded float

    • Features a hexagonal tip to prevent rolling when not in use
